Preheat the oven: Set your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ease two small ramekins or an oven-safe dish.
Blend the oats: In a blender, pulse the oats until they turn into a fine flour. If you prefer a more textured oatmeal, skip this step.
Mix the wet ingredients: In a bowl, mash the banana, then mix in the egg, milk, maple syrup, and vanilla extract.
Combine everything: Add the blended oats, baking powder, salt, and cinnamon (if using) to the wet ingredients. Stir until smooth.
Pour into ramekins: Divide the batter between the two ramekins and smooth the tops.
Add toppings: Sprinkle chocolate chips, berries, nuts, or any toppings you like.
Bake: Place the ramekins in the oven and bake for 20-25 minutes, or until the tops are golden brown and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
Cool and enjoy: Let the baked oats cool for a few minutes before digging in. Serve warm and enjoy!
